|
Unsecured Senior Notes (Details) (USD $)
|
Dec. 31, 2014
|
Dec. 31, 2013
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|$ 2,159,231,000us-gaap_UnsecuredDebt
|$ 2,444,062,000us-gaap_UnsecuredDebt
|Unsecured Senior Notes
|
|
|Debt Instrument [Line Items]
|
|
|Debt Instrument, Face Amount
|2,150,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es 10.875% Due April 2015
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|0us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esTenPointEightSevenFivePercentDueApril2015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|283,153,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esTenPointEightSevenFivePercentDueApril2015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|285,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esTenPointEightSevenFivePercentDueApril2015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|10.875%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esTenPointEightSevenFivePercentDueApril2015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es 9.625% Due May 2019
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|475,000,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esNinePointSixTwoFivePercentDueMay2019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|475,000,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esNinePointSixTwoFivePercentDueMay2019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|375,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esNinePointSixTwoFivePercentDueMay2019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|9.625%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esNinePointSixTwoFivePercentDueMay2019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es Seven Point Eight Seven Five Percent Due Oct 202 [Member]
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|378,555,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SevenPointEightSevenFivePercentDueOct2020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|379,360,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SevenPointEightSevenFivePercentDueOct2020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|400,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SevenPointEightSevenFivePercentDueOct2020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|7.875%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SevenPointEightSevenFivePercentDueOct2020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es Six Point Five Percent Due July 2021 [Member]
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|400,541,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2021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|400,634,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2021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|475,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2021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|6.50%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2021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es Six Point Five Percent Due July 2022 [Member]
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|605,135,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2022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|605,915,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2022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|600,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2022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|6.50%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ueJuly2022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Unsecured Senior Notes | Unsecured Senior Notes Six Point Five Percent Due August 2018 [Member]
|
|
|Debt Instrument [Line Items]
|
|
|Unsecured Debt
|300,000,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ueAugust2018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|300,000,000us-gaap_UnsecuredDebt
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ueAugust2018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|Debt Instrument, Face Amount
|$ 300,000,000us-gaap_DebtInstrumentFaceAmount
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ueAugust2018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|
|Interest rate
|6.50%us-gaap_DebtInstrumentInterestRateStatedPercentage
/ us-gaap_DebtInstrumentAxis
= nsm_UnsecuredSeniorNotesSixPointFivePercentDueAugust2018Member
/ us-gaap_LongtermDebtTypeAxis
= us-gaap_SeniorNotesMember
|